Heim >Web-Frontend >Front-End-Fragen und Antworten >Javascript-Druckmethode
JavaScript ist eine Programmiersprache zur Entwicklung hochgradig interaktiver Webanwendungen. Während des Entwicklungsprozesses ist es häufig erforderlich, Informationen auszugeben oder anzuzeigen. Eine der häufigsten Methoden besteht darin, das Programm auf einer Webseite ausgeben zu lassen. In diesem Fall müssen wir die Druckmethode in JavaScript verwenden.
In JavaScript gibt es viele verschiedene Möglichkeiten zum Drucken. Im Folgenden werde ich jede dieser Methoden und ihre Verwendung vorstellen. Die Methode
window.print() ist eine der am häufigsten verwendeten Druckmethoden in JavaScript. Es kann den Inhalt der aktuellen Webseite auf dem Drucker ausgeben, sodass Benutzer den Inhalt der Webseite auf Papier anzeigen können.
Die Verwendung der window.print()-Methode ist sehr einfach. Rufen Sie die Methode einfach im JavaScript-Code auf:
window.print();
Dadurch wird das Druckfenster geöffnet. Der Benutzer kann die Druckeinstellungen nach Bedarf festlegen und dann auf „Drucken“ klicken. Drücken Sie die Taste, um den Druckvorgang auszuführen. Die Methode
document.write() kann die angegebene Textzeichenfolge auf der Webseite ausgeben. Es wird häufig verwendet, um einfache Textinformationen auf Webseiten anzuzeigen.
Die Verwendung der Methode document.write() ist ebenfalls sehr einfach. Sie müssen nur die auszugebende Textzeichenfolge in ein Paar Anführungszeichen setzen und sie dann als Parameter an die Methode übergeben:
document.write("这是一个测试文本!");
Der obige Code wird auf der Webseite ausgegeben Eine Textnachricht: „Dies ist ein Testtext!“
Es ist zu beachten, dass, sobald ein bestimmter Inhalt mit der Methode document.write() ausgegeben wird, der ursprüngliche Inhalt auf der Webseite angezeigt wird überschrieben. Wenn Sie Text an die Webseite anhängen müssen, können Sie das innerHTML-Attribut verwenden, wie unten gezeigt:
document.getElementById("test").innerHTML += "这是另一个测试文本!";
console.log()-Methode ist eine Debugging-Methode in JavaScript, die hinzufügen kann die angegebene Textzeichenfolge Ausgabe an die Browserkonsole. Diese Methode ist während des Entwicklungsprozesses sehr nützlich und kann Entwicklern helfen, Fehler im Programm zu finden.
Die Verwendung der Methode console.log() ist ebenfalls sehr einfach. Sie müssen lediglich die auszugebende Textzeichenfolge als Parameter an die Methode übergeben:
console.log("这是一个调试信息!");
Der obige Code gibt eine Textnachricht auf der Konsole des Browsers aus: „ Dies ist eine Debugging-Meldung! „
alert()-Methode kann ein Warnfenster auf der Webseite öffnen und die angegebene Textzeichenfolge an den Benutzer ausgeben. Diese Methode wird häufig verwendet, um den Benutzer aufzufordern, einen bestimmten Vorgang auszuführen.
Die Verwendung der Methode „alert()“ ist ebenfalls sehr einfach. Sie müssen lediglich die auszugebende Textzeichenfolge als Parameter an die Methode übergeben:
alert("这是一条警告信息!");
Der obige Code öffnet ein Warnfenster auf der Webseite, das enthält eine Warnmeldung: „Das ist eine Warnmeldung!“
confirm()-Methode kann auch ein Warnfenster öffnen, aber im Gegensatz zur Alert()-Methode gibt sie auch das Operationsergebnis des Benutzers zurück ( ja oder nein). Diese Methode wird häufig verwendet, um den Benutzer zu fragen, ob er einen bestimmten Vorgang wirklich ausführen möchte.
Die Verwendung der Methode „confirm()“ ist ebenfalls sehr einfach. Sie müssen lediglich die auszugebende Textzeichenfolge als Parameter an die Methode übergeben:
if (confirm("你确定要进行这项操作吗?")) { // 用户点击了“是”按钮 } else { // 用户点击了“否”按钮 }
Der obige Code öffnet ein Warnfenster mit einer Abfragemeldung: „Sind Sind Sie sicher, dass Sie mit diesem Vorgang fortfahren möchten? Wenn der Benutzer auf die Schaltfläche „Ja“ klickt, führt das Programm den Code in der if-Anweisung aus. Wenn der Benutzer auf die Schaltfläche „Nein“ klickt, führt das Programm den Code aus die else-Anweisung.
Zusammenfassung
Es gibt viele JavaScript-Druckmethoden, und Entwickler können je nach Bedarf die geeignete Ausgabemethode auswählen. Die Methode „window.print()“ kann den Inhalt einer Webseite auf dem Drucker ausgeben. Die Attribute „document.write()“ und „innerHTML“ können Textinformationen auf der Webseite ausgeben Debugging-Informationen und Warninformationen Die Methode „confirm()“ kann auch die Operationsergebnisse des Benutzers zurückgeben und gleichzeitig ein Warnfenster öffnen.
Das obige ist der detaillierte Inhalt vonJavascript-Druckmethode.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!